Design and Implementation of Water Level Tank Model by using SCADA System

Abstract: Recently, SCADA system has been widely deployed in several stations and performing different purposes by connecting it with different hardware components and terminals. As a result, in this paper, it has been designed and proposed a model for water tank level-based detection for the scenarios of station that contains several tanks. The proposed model has shown a significant in performance and enhance the response of the tank management with both cases of tank filling and discharging.
